In addition to putting into a spreadsheet, you can alphabetize right in 
the WP Word Processing) document:

Started as:

Places
Horses
There
Able
Were
Once
People


To alphabetize a WP list:
Highlight the list Go to Edit in Menu bar >Sort Selected Paragraphs> 
(down near bottom, just before Writing Tools


Ended as:

Able
Horses
Once
People
Places
There
Were

Note your options are Ascending, Descending and Random.

Also can Sort leading numbers by numeric value or Ignore leading spaces.

This is especially handy when you want to alphabetize a list in a 
letter you are writing. No need to go  to SS (Spread Sheet) and then 
back to WP.
